In This Urbane And Witty Book, Ronald De Sousa Disputes The Widespread Notion That Reason And Emotion Are Natural Antagonists. He Argues That Emotions Are A Kind Of Perception, That Their Roots In The Paradigm Scenarios In Which They Are Learned Give Them An Essentially Dramatic Structure, And That They Have A Crucial Role Toplay In Rational Beliefs, Desires, And Decisions By Breaking The Deadlocks Of Pure Reason.The Book'S Twelve Chapters Take Up The Following Topics: Alternative Models Of Mind And Emotion; The Relation Between Evolutionary, Physiological, And Social Factors In Emotions; A Taxonomy Of Objects Of Emotions; Assessments Of Emotions For Correctness And Rationality; The Regulation By Emotions Of Logical And Practical Reasoning; Emotion And Time; The Mechanism Of Emotional Selfdeception; The Ethics Of Laughter; And The Roles Of Emotions In The Conduct Of Life. There Is Also An Illustrative Interlude, In The Form Of A Lively Dialogue About The Ideology Of Love, Jealousy, And Sexual Exclusiveness.A Bradford Book.
